City-data.com school rating (weighted overall 2006 test average as compared to other schools in Texas) from 0 (worst) to 100 (best) is 92.

10011 STEEP BANK TRACE
Missouri City, TX 77459


Student Enrollment: 904

District Name : FORT BEND ISD
County Name : FORT BEND COUNTY
Grade range: EE-5
Instruction type: REGULAR
2006 Campus Accountability Rating: Exemplary

Campus 2006 AYP Status : Yes
